Requirements

  • 4–10 years of embedded software development, with a focus on camera systems or QNX-based automotive platforms
  • Strong understanding of QNX Neutrino RTOS, process model, IPC mechanisms, and memory management
  • Proficiency in C/C++, multi-threading, and real-time data handling
  • Experience developing system daemons, camera HALs, or middleware services on QNX
  • Hands-on experience with Momentics IDE, QNX SDKs, and debugging tools
  • Exposure to Qualcomm automotive SoCs (SA8155/SA8295/SA6145) or similar chipsets
  • Familiarity with camera sensors, ISPs, and image data streaming (e.g., GMSL, MIPI-CSI)
  • Knowledge of communication frameworks such as SOME/IP, D-Bus, and CAN
  • Understanding of safety-critical software and ISO 26262 concepts preferred
  • Experience with build systems (Make, CMake, Yocto) and version control (Git)
  • Bonus: Experience with Android-QNX coexistence or virtualized camera subsystems
  • Strong analytical and debugging skills in real-time environments
  • Excellent teamwork and communication with cross-functional domains (BSP, Connectivity, Middleware, Integration)
  • Ability to work independently and take ownership of system modules
  • Process-oriented, with attention to detail and commitment to quality
  • Graduate in BE/B.Tech/ME/M.Tech (Electricals/Electrical/Computer Science) or related field

Responsibilities

  • Design, develop, and optimize camera-related system services and middleware on QNX platforms
  • Integrate camera frameworks, HAL layers, and image signal processing (ISP) pipelines on automotive SoCs (e.g., Qualcomm SA8155, SA8295, SA6145)
  • Develop and maintain POSIX-compliant camera control modules, handling streaming, buffer management, and synchronization
  • Implement and debug multi-threaded, real-time camera software components using QNX APIs and resource managers
  • Collaborate with BSP, driver, and perception teams for seamless camera sensor and ISP bring-up
  • Configure and optimize QNX system services for low-latency camera capture and efficient data flow
  • Support integration of camera data into perception, ADAS, and display pipelines
  • Analyze and enhance system performance, boot time, and memory usage specific to camera subsystems
  • Debug kernel and user-space issues using QNX tools such as pidin, qconn, and System Profiler
  • Collaborate with Android/Linux coexisting systems for cross-domain camera communication
  • Participate in code reviews, system validation, and ensure compliance with ASPICE, ISO 26262, and OEM-specific standards

About Aptiv

Aptiv develops integrated vehicle systems for the automotive industry, focusing on software-defined vehicles. Their products help tackle challenges related to autonomous driving, vehicle electrification, and advanced safety features. Aptiv collaborates with major car manufacturers and other mobility stakeholders to enhance vehicle performance and safety through their technological solutions. Unlike many competitors, Aptiv emphasizes a partnership model, providing ongoing support and integration of their systems into vehicles. The company's goal is to improve the overall driving experience and safety in vehicles while advancing the future of mobility.
